Lobo Youth Summit: Empowering the Next Generation of Conservation Leaders
The future of wolf recovery lives in the hands of young people, and the Lobo Youth Summit is here to support them.
Hosted by the Grand Canyon Wolf Recovery Project, this program helps high school and college-age students turn their ideas into real conservation projects. From social science research and community surveys to youth-led media campaigns, zines, children’s books, workshops in Mexico, and more, students are creating meaningful, real-world impact for wolves and the landscapes we all share.
The Lobo Youth Summit is more than a program, it’s a launchpad for young leaders to become confident, informed, and assertive advocates for lobos. By fostering critical thinking, collaboration, and creativity, participants are guided to become solutionist thinkers, designing well-researched social action campaigns that support coexistence.
